So here’s how I went about filtering through the looks with the help of TOTALBEAUTY.COM.
- THE CLASSIC GOWN
THE CLASSIC GOWN is the simple gown with barely any embroidery.
- You should emphasize your collarbone and go for a classic updo or a french twist.
- Accessorize with dangly earrings and necklace.
LIKE: (my city hall bride Mrs. N)
THE ROMANTIC GOWN:
- This is the flowy gown with some details.
- Deserves the loose waves to give off that bohemian chic look.
THE MODERN GOWN:
We’ve been seeing a lot of asymmetrical gowns these days matched with the ever so popular side swept buns.
